The station offers essential facilities to ensure a smooth journey. The ticket office, open from early morning until late evening, provides both in-person ticket sales and machines for convenient online ticket collection. It’s important to note that while the ticket machines are available, they are not accessible for all. However, the station does feature step-free access to all platforms, making it user-friendly for passengers with mobility challenges.
Safety and assistance are priorities at Sandwell & Dudley. Staff are available to help during the operating hours of the ticket office, and the station is equipped with CCTV for added security. For personalized travel assistance, you can rely on the Passenger Assist service, which allows for assistance bookings up to two hours before travel. Luggage storage isn’t available, but rest assured, the Secure Station Scheme accreditation underlines its commitment to passenger security.
The station is well-connected to other modes of transportation, enhancing your travel flexibility. For those occasions when rail replacement services are required, buses operate from the station entrance on McKean Road. A variety of local taxi services, such as Sandwell, Dudley, and Oldbury taxi companies, ensure that you can reach your next destination with ease.
While there aren't facilities on-site for refreshments or shops, nearby areas offer options for dining and shopping, allowing you to stretch your legs and grab a bite or two. Note that the station lacks public Wi-Fi and pay phones, so plan accordingly, especially if connectivity is crucial for your travels.

York station is well-equipped to meet the needs of all travelers. You can purchase and collect your train tickets with ease at the accessible ticket machines located on the main concourse, and the ticket office is open daily, although its hours vary slightly on Sundays. If you're tech-savvy, York station also supports smartcard issuances and validations for convenient access. There's no need to worry about accessibility, as the station boasts step-free access and ramps to all platforms.
Customer assistance is always at hand, with helpful staff available at information points throughout the station. CCTV is in operation for added security, and the station has earned Secure Station Accreditation. Yor wheels are welcome here; cyclists can take advantage of extensive bike storage facilities with over 600 spaces available, including sheltered and CCTV-monitored areas.
Leaving York station is as seamless as arriving. Buses, taxis, and car hire services ensure a smooth transition to your next destination. Taxis are widely available at the rank without prior booking, although early morning or late-night arrivals may require advance arrangements with local operators like Station Taxis. Bus stop E for rail replacement services is conveniently located outside the Principal Hotel.
If you're feeling sporty or eco-friendly, bicycle hire is available from the EuropCar office on Platform 1. Should you prefer four wheels, car hire services like EuropCar and Hertz can be found within the station premises.
